What Is the Cost of Living Near Tempe?

Understanding the cost of living near Tempe is key to truly evaluating a salary offer or your current compensation at Sciences ASU Fulton Center.
Tempe's Cost of Living Index is approximately 105.5 (5.5% more expensive than US average; 2.2% more than AZ average). Home to ASU, housing demand from students and young professionals keeps costs above US average.
